Why We Act Differently Around Different People

from Invisible Rules: The Hidden Code of Everyday Life

In this episode, we explored why human beings naturally adjust their behavior depending on the people and environments around them. We examined how social adaptation helps create belonging and connection, while also revealing the hidden pressure to meet expectations and gain approval. Most importantly, we explored the difference between healthy adaptation and losing touch with authentic identity, showing that authenticity is often less about behaving the same everywhere and more about remaining true to your core values wherever you go.
